Solution for 5(9+2x)=5 equation:


Simplifying
5(9 + 2x) = 5
(9 * 5 + 2x * 5) = 5
(45 + 10x) = 5

Solving
45 + 10x = 5

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-45' to each side of the equation.
45 + -45 + 10x = 5 + -45

Combine like terms: 45 + -45 = 0
0 + 10x = 5 + -45
10x = 5 + -45

Combine like terms: 5 + -45 = -40
10x = -40

Divide each side by '10'.
x = -4

Simplifying
x = -4
